Daniele Rustioni, the Musical Director of the Lyon Opera since 2017, opens the celebration of the Orchestra’s 40th birthday with a concert of Tchaikovsky’s most famous ballet music which will surely appeal to your inner child.
Daniele Rustioni, the Musical Director of the Lyon Opera, worked alongside the Orchestra since 2017, and recently received the Conductor Award at the International Opera Awards 2022 – the Oscars of the music world. His concert is the opening act of the Orchestra’s 40th birthday and the Lyon Opera season. Princesses, swans, moving toys and magical creatures… the three famous Ballet Suites embrace a whole world of tales and legend in Tchaikovsky’s Romantic orchestra.
Tchaïkovsky’s ballets
Sleeping Beauty, suite op. 66a
The Nutcracker, suite op. 71a
Swan Lake, suite op. 20a
